Chaoyu Tang commented on HIVE-8889:
-----------------------------------
[~glingle] I was not able to reproduce the issue using Hive provided JDBC
driver with following test code:
{code}
Connection con = DriverManager.getConnection(connstring, user, passwd);
Statement stmt = con.createStatement();
String sql = "select key as keyLabel, value as valLabel from src";
ResultSet res = stmt.executeQuery(sql);
while (res.next()) {
System.out.println("key: " + res.getString(1) + "; value: " +
res.getString("valLabel"));
}
{code}
I could get results using either getString(index) and getString(columnLabel),
and did not see the issue you observed. If you still have this problem, could
you provide your test code.
> JDBC Driver ResultSet.getXXXXXX(String columnLabel) methods Broken
> ------------------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: HIVE-8889
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/HIVE-8889
> Project: Hive
> Issue Type: Bug
> Affects Versions: 0.13.1
> Reporter: G Lingle
> Assignee: Chaoyu Tang
> Priority: Critical
>
> Using hive-jdbc-0.13.1-cdh5.2.0.jar.
> All of the get-by-column-label methods of HiveBaseResultSet are now broken.
> They don't take just the column label as they should. Instead you have to
> pass in <table name>.<column name>. This requirement doesn't conform to the
> java ResultSet API which specifies:
> "columnLabel - the label for the column specified with the SQL AS clause. If
> the SQL AS clause was not specified, then the label is the name of the column"
> Looking at the code, it seems that the problem is that findColumn() method is
> looking in normalizedColumnNames instead of the columnNames.
> BTW, Another annoying issue with the code is that the SQLException thrown
> gives no indication of what the problem is. It should at least say that the
> column name wasn't found in the description string.
